SAP PM 初级系列20 - 维修工单的检验批 输入事务代码IW33, 进入维修工单的显示界面, 点击屏幕右上边的Inspection Lot按钮 ,进入如下界面, 点击检验批号码右边的显示按钮
SAP PM 初级系列24 - 发料到维修工单 SAP PM模块里,对于维修工单的发料,跟对于生产订单的发料操作类似的,也是使用MIGO事务代码,移动类型261。...执行MIGO,选A07(Goods Issue),R08(Order),输入维修工单号,移动类型默认为261,如下图: 回车, IW33看这个维修工单,发现其状态还是CRTD,如下图, 该维修工单尚未...这个跟工单release之后才能做货物移动,是类似的。...执行事务代码IW32 下达这个维修工单, 点击下达按钮后,保存, 执行事务代码IW33 看该维修工单的状态, System status里出现了REL, 代表该维修工单已经被下达了。
SAP PM 初级系列18 - 为维修工单分配Permit IW32在维修工单的修改界面, 通过菜单Goto -> Permits… ,系统进入如下界面, 点Permit输入框右侧的按钮...,系统弹出所有的Permit列表, 选择PERMIT_002, 保存。
SAP PM 初级系列14 - 维修工单的凭证流 众所周之,SAP系统非常讲究单据之间的LINK关系。...这体现了SAP系统严谨的业务集成关系,也是SAP这个企业管理系统最为成功的地方之一。 这个特点在工厂维护(PM)模块里也体现得淋漓尽致。...以维修工单为例,我们可以通过它的凭证流去看它与前后端业务单据之间LINK关系。...在维修工单显示界面(IW33), 点击按钮 ,可以看它的凭证流, 在凭证流里,能看到这个维修工单前端的维修通知单,后续的采购凭证,各个工序的confirmation的信息等。
SAP PM 初级系列25 - 维修工单与采购单据之间LINK? SAP系统是一个高度集成的软件系统,各个业务单据之间的LINK关系,都能在系统上很方便的查找到。...SAP PM模块与采购业务之间也是有高度集成,毕竟维修业务也经常涉及到维修工具,设备等的采购,所以维修工单这个PM的单据也与常见的采购单据比如采购申请,采购订单之间都是有LINK关系的。...1,维修工单上的采购申请号. 维修工单的document flow, 则更直观一些: 2,采购申请上的维修工单号. 3,采购订单上的维修工单号.
SAP PM 初级系列12 – 为维修工单关联Task List 对于一个维修工单,我们可以使用事务代码IW32 为之 attach a task list。...点击yes, 点击All按钮,进入下图, 系统提醒说General maint.task list **** included. 保存即可。...TASK List Group里的维修任务就被加入到维修订单的operation Tab里面了, 如下方式能看到与该维修工单关联的task list, IW33进入维修工单显示界面, -
SAP PM 初级系列11 - 为维修工单触发采购申请 执行事务代码IW32,输入维修工单号,进入维修工单的修改界面,进入components选项卡,可以为维修工单增加备品备件(non-stock...如下图: 返回,保存, IW33看这个维修工单item 0020对应的采购申请, 进入如下界面,在Purchasing Data选项卡, PR# 1684314008, -完- 写于2021-
SAP PM 初级系列22 - IW38可以批量处理维修工单 SAP PM模块的事务代码IW38功能强大,可以作为维修部门计划人员的一个很重要的主工作台。...在这里他可以针对各种类型的维修工单,尤其是未完成的维修工单做统一规划与统一管理。...执行IW38,输入维修工单类型,计划工厂,选择’Outstanding’ , ’In progress’ 选项, 执行,就能查到指定类型的未完成维修工单, 计划人员可以通过该界面的相关菜单...,对工单进行相关的管理活动, 比如计划人员在这里批量下达/打印维修工单,批量confirm,批量下载,批量technical/business completion维修工单,批量为多个维修工单指派
数学与逻辑学中,singleton定义为“有且仅有一个元素的集合” 在它的核心结构中只包含一个被称为单例的特殊类。...通过单例模式可以保证系统中一个类只有一个实例,节省数据库开销 单例模式是设计模式中最简单的形式之一。这一模式的目的是使得类的一个对象成为系统中的唯一实例。...因此需要用一种只允许生成对象类的唯一实例的机制,“阻止”所有想要生成对象的访问 /** * singleton Pattern 单例设计模式 3私1公 */ class DB {...self::$_instance = new DB(); } return self::$_instance; } } //调用单例类 DB::getInstance...php /** * singleton Pattern 单例设计模式 3私1公 */ class DB { private static $_instance;//保存类实例的私有静态成员变量
SAP PM 初级系列23 - IW22 事务代码里创建维修工单 SAP PM模块里,事务代码IW22用于修改一个已经存在的维修通知单。...实际上在这个界面里,不仅可以修改维修通知单相关的数据,而且可以创建后续的维修工单(即将该维修通知单转换成维修工单)。这也算是维修工单创建的一种办法吧!...方法如下, 点击Order栏位的右边的创建按钮 ,系统弹出如下小窗口, 指定工单类型,比如ZM01,回车,就进入了维修工单创建界面了, 指定好PMActType和SysCond.以及Revision...维护operation/component信息,保存即可, 系统提醒维修工单号102333469创建成功。 -完- 写于2021-6-28。
单例模式写法有很多,于是我看到了这么一种写法: public class SingletonTest { private SingletonTest() { } private
当我们在进行面向对象开发时可能会创造多个new对象,每次去创建一个对象时,对系统负荷造成了损失,为了减少new对象造成的资源损耗从而诞生了单例模式。...单例模式:通过单例模式的方法创建的类在当前进程中只有一个实例 实例: <?...php /** * 单例模式实例 * auth:尹深 */ class Demo{ //1:静态私有属性保存当前实例 private static $instance=null;
单例模式设计(三私一公) 私有的静态的保存对象的属性 私有的构造方法 阻止类外new对象 私有的克隆方法阻止类外克隆对象 唯一创建对象的入口就是通过一个共有的静态方法 作用:减少内存消耗...,如数据库操作时多次new数据库对象会造成数据库的重复连接与销毁消耗大量的内存资源,通过单例模式我们就可以达到只实例化一次数据库对象。...php function myload($class){ require ('./'....$class.'.class.php'); } spl_autoload_register('myload'); class Db extends Mysql { } $db = new Mysql(...单例在系统中只存在一个对象实例,因此任何地方使用此对象都是一个对象避免多实例创建使用时产生的逻辑错误
php /** * 单例模式实现 */ class Singleton { //静态变量保存全局实例 private static $instance = null; private...防止外界实例化对象 } private function __construct() { //私有克隆函数,防止外界克隆对象 } //静态方法,单例统一访问入口
SAP PM 初级系列之27 – SAP系统怎么知道某种类型的维修工单检验批上的检验类型是14?...比如在SAP系统中,Calibration类型的维修工单,工单下达后自动触发了检验批,检验类型是14。系统怎么知道检验批的检验类型是14而非其它?...如下配置路径可以将检验类型14分配给维修工单类型(SPRO>Quality Management>Quality Inspection>Inspection Lot Creation>Define Inspections...如上图,在这里将检验类型14分配给了指定工厂下Calibration Order的工单类型PM05。
本文实例讲述了PHP 使用 Trait 解决 PHP 单继承问题。分享给大家供大家参考,具体如下: 什么是继承?...在面向对象的程序设计中,采用继承的方式来组织设计系统中的类,可以提高程序的抽象程度,更接近人的思维方式,使程序结构更清晰并降低编码和维护的工作量。...PHP 仅支持单继承,而多继承是通过接口或者 Trait 来实现的。...PHP 的单继承示例: // 单继承:一个子类只能有一个父类 class A{ function show() { echo "A"; } } class B{ function...Trait 是为类似 PHP 的单继承语言而准备的一种代码复用机制 Trait 为了减少单继承语言的限制,使开发人员能够自由地在不同层次结构内独立的类中复用 method Trait 和 Class 组合的语义定义了一种减少复杂性的方式
单例模式的要点有三个:一是某个类只能有一个实例;二是它必须自行创建这个实例;三是它必须自行向整个系统PHP...强烈推介IDEA2020.2破解激活,IntelliJ IDEA 注册码,2020.2 IDEA 激活码 单例模式的要点有三个: 一是某个类只能有一个实例; 二是它必须自行创建这个实例; 三是它必须自行向整个系统提供这个实例...> 优点:单例模式可以避免大量的new操作,因为每一次new操作都会消耗内存资源和系统资源 缺点:在PHP中,所有的变量无论是全局变量还是类的静态成员,都是 页面级的,每次页面被执行时,都会重新建立新的对象...PHP的一个主要应用场合就是应用程序与数据库打交道的应用场景,所以一个应用中会存在大量的数据库操作,比如过数据库句柄来连接数据库这一行为,使用单例模式可以避免大量的new操作,因为每一次new操作都会消耗内存资源和系统资源...How–如何来编写PHP单例模式? 在了解了单例模式的应用场景之后,下面我们通过编写单例模式的具体实现代码来掌握PHP单例模式的核心要点,代码如下: <?
单域名介绍:PHP镜像克隆程序是一个以php进行开发的镜像网站源码。...单域名PHP镜像克隆程序v4.0 更新 1、优化后台在IE低版本下错位的情况。 2、优化后台某些环境不支持短函数造成的登录错误。 3、增加一键清除缓存,不必手工删除文件夹。
单例模式(Singleton Pattern 单件模式或单元素模式) 单例模式确保某个类只有一个实例,而且自行实例化并向整个系统提供这个实例。...单例模式是一种常见的设计模式,在计算机系统中,线程池、缓存、日志对象、对话框、打印机、数据库操作、显卡的驱动程序常被设计成单例。 单例模式分3种:懒汉式单例、饿汉式单例、登记式单例。...单例模式有以下3个特点: 1.只能有一个实例。 2.必须自行创建这个实例。 3.必须给其他对象提供这一实例。...单例模式创建步骤 一:首先需要一个保存类的唯一实例的静态成员变量: private static $_instance; 二:构造函数和克隆函数设置为私有,防止外部程序new类失去单例模式的意义(如果保证代码不...::$_instance; } public function test(){ echo 1; } } test::getInstance()->test(); 这样就实现了一个单例模式啦
领取专属 10元无门槛券
手把手带您无忧上云